Abstract
We present spectra of AGE stars in M31 for which observations had been previously secured using a four-band photometric system (FBPS). The F BPS had been used to identify M-, S-, and carbon-star (C-star) candida tes, and we use the spectra to show that the FBPS did an excellent job at identifying C- and M-stars. Of the 48 C-stars for which spectra we re obtained, 7 have strongly enhanced C-13 bands (J-stars), 2 have str ong Ha emission, while 3 are found to exhibit enhanced Li absorption ( Li-stars). Both the J- and Li-stars are fainter than predicted by curr ent theoretical models, while the colors of the H alpha stars suggest they may be in the terminal phases of their evolution. The C-2 and CN bandstrengths of the C-stars are measured, and no correlation between these bandstrengths and either M(bol) or (V-I) is found. It is suggest ed that this lack of correlation is due to an age spread. The spectra of the first confirmed S-star in M31 is presented, and two evolutionar y pathways are suggested to account for this star's high luminosity. ( C) 1996 American Astronomical Society.
